Mastering the analysis and understanding of potential future United States maps requires systematic learning. This guide outlines core steps for beginners.

Understanding Mapping & Core Concepts

Focus on foundational geographic and cartographic principles applicable to future projections.

  • Current Geography Mastery: Achieve proficiency in present-day US states, major cities, infrastructure networks, and significant physical features.
  • Define "Future Maps": Recognize these primarily represent projections modeling changes like climate impacts, demographic shifts, economic trends, or political redistricting.
  • Timeframes Clarification: Specify whether studying near-term (10-20 years), mid-term (20-50 years), or long-term (50+ years) projections, as models differ significantly.
  • Data Foundations: Acknowledge all maps rely on underlying datasets; identify common sources like census statistics, climate models, and economic indicators.

Analyzing Drivers of Change

Future maps visualize changes driven by specific forces.

  • Climate & Environment: Examine projections for sea-level rise impacting coastlines, changing precipitation patterns, temperature extremes influencing habitable zones, and water resource stress.
  • Population Dynamics: Study migration patterns, birth/death rates, urbanization trends, and aging demographics to understand regional growth or decline.
  • Economic Factors: Consider technological shifts, resource availability, transportation evolution, and globalization effects on regional economies and development.
  • Political & Policy Influence: Understand how electoral redistricting rules, infrastructure investment decisions, and environmental regulations shape spatial outcomes.

Learning Projection Methodologies

Familiarize yourself with the technical basis for creating future maps.

  • Statistical Modeling: Recognize techniques using historical trends to extrapolate future conditions.
  • Scenario Planning: Understand how analysts create multiple plausible futures under different assumptions to explore possibilities.
  • Geographic Information Systems: Identify GIS as the primary tool for integrating diverse data layers and creating map visualizations.
  • Model Uncertainty: Grasp the inherent limitations and varying confidence levels in different types of projections.

Interpreting & Evaluating Future Maps

Develop critical skills to assess presented maps.

  • Source Scrutiny: Always identify the map creator and funding source, recognizing potential biases.
  • Assumption Analysis: Discern the key assumptions made for each scenario and evaluate their plausibility.
  • Visual Literacy: Pay attention to map symbology, color schemes, scales, and legends. Understand how design choices influence perception.
  • Comparative Analysis: Examine maps from different sources addressing similar questions to understand the range of possible outcomes.

Building Validation & Critical Thinking Skills

Refine your ability to judge the credibility of projections.

  • Seek Peer-Reviewed Research: Prioritize analyses published in reputable academic journals and government reports.
  • Track Record Review: Investigate the past accuracy of specific models or research groups.
  • Engage with Uncertainty: Reject maps presented as absolute certainty. Focus on understanding the probability ranges.
  • Ethical Implications: Consider how future maps influence policy decisions, resource allocation, and public understanding.
